Its a matter of preference honestly.

PC Building and Gaming, is very COSTLY initially.
but its cheaper and affordable in the long run.

And console gaming is cheap initially
but its expensive in the long run.


Now, the pros console gaming has over PC is that, people can spend money time after time, eg on games instead of shelling out a huge sum at once.
Compared to the PC Gaming.

So basically, Consoles are still better here for people compared to PC Gaming because they dont have to spend all at once.
instead, they can span it out over the course of time. (making it affordable and MORE managable.)


Ofcourse, the story is different when you take used PC's into account because why wouldnt u want a cheap PC instead of a console which can do better. haha
